outplacement.is a service offered by organizations to assist employees who have been laid off in finding new employment. These services can include career counseling, resume writing, job search assistance, and interview preparation. The goal of outplacement is to help individuals navigate the job market successfully and land a new position that aligns with their skills and career goals.
One of the primary benefits of outplacement services is the emotional support they provide to employees who have been let go. Losing a job can be a stressful and overwhelming experience, and outplacement services offer a lifeline during this challenging time. Career coaches and counselors can help employees process their emotions, build confidence, and develop a positive mindset for their job search.
outplacement.services also offer practical assistance in creating a strong job search strategy. This includes updating resumes and LinkedIn profiles, developing networking opportunities, and honing interview skills. In today’s competitive job market, having a well-crafted resume and polished interviewing techniques can make all the difference in securing a new position.
Another key aspect of outplacement is providing employees with access to job leads and career resources. outplacement.firms often have extensive networks and connections with hiring managers, recruiters, and employers, giving transitioning employees an edge in their job search. These resources can open doors to new opportunities and help individuals find a job that matches their qualifications and interests.
Outplacement services are not only beneficial for employees but also for the companies that offer them. Providing outplacement support is a sign of goodwill and shows that the company values its employees, even during times of downsizing or restructuring. This can help maintain a positive employer brand and reputation, which is crucial for attracting and retaining top talent in the future.
Furthermore, outplacement services can help mitigate the legal risks and costs associated with employee layoffs. By offering outplacement support, companies can demonstrate that they are committed to helping employees transition to new roles and minimize the negative impact of layoffs. This can reduce the likelihood of lawsuits and other legal challenges from disgruntled former employees.
